What is an Emergency Car Key Locksmith?
An emergency car key locksmith is a specific service company who helps drivers in opening their vehicles and developing new car keys in urgent scenarios. Unlike regular locksmith professionals who mostly deal with residential and business locks, car key locksmiths are trained to manage the complex lock systems discovered in modern lorries. They can unlock car doors, develop new keys, and even program key fobs, all while making sure the safety and security of your vehicle.

Solutions Offered by Emergency Car Key Locksmiths
Emergency car key locksmiths supply a large range of services to assist you in times of requirement. A few of the most common services include:
- Car Unlocking: If you lock your keys inside the car, a locksmith can open the doors without causing damage.
- Key Cutting: They can create a new key for your vehicle, whether you've lost your original or need an additional copy.
- Key Programming: Modern cars frequently utilize transponder keys, which need to be programmed to the vehicle's computer system. A locksmith can do this for you.
- Ignition Repair: If your key is damaged or the ignition is malfunctioning, a locksmith can repair or replace the essential elements.
- Lock Cylinder Replacement: In cases where the lock cylinder is harmed or used out, a locksmith can replace it and offer you with a brand-new key.
- Keyless Entry System Repair: For vehicles with keyless entry systems, a locksmith can identify and fix concerns with the sensors and receivers.

FAQs About Emergency Car Key Locksmiths
What should I do if I lock my keys in the car?
- Stay calm and examine the circumstance. If the car remains in a safe place, call an emergency car key locksmith. They will show up rapidly to open your vehicle without causing damage.
Can a locksmith make a brand-new key if I've lost the original?
- Yes, an expert locksmith can create a brand-new key utilizing your vehicle's VIN number or by utilizing a code from the vehicle's maker.
Are emergency car key locksmiths more costly than regular locksmiths?
- Generally, emergency car key locksmith professionals may charge more due to the customized nature of their services and the urgency of the circumstance. Nevertheless, they are typically more affordable than pulling your vehicle to a dealer.
The length of time does it take for a locksmith to show up?
- Many reputable emergency car key locksmith professionals aim to arrive within 30 minutes to an hour, depending upon your place and their current workload.
Can a locksmith assistance with keyless entry system problems?
- Yes, lots of locksmith professionals are trained to diagnose and repair keyless entry systems, including problems with sensing units and receivers.
What should I try to find in a locksmith's qualifications?
- Ensure the locksmith is licensed by the appropriate state or local authorities. Additionally, check if they are bonded and guaranteed to secure you from any liabilities.
